You should be able to modularize complex environments so they are environment-agnostic Hands-on familiarity with the Secure Vault pattern: protecting data in a separate, highly restricted AWS account with tight network controls Advanced shell scripting and proficiency in either Python or Go to automate restoration tasks that native AWS tooling doesn't cover Experience with CI/CD tooling (Scalr, GitHub Actions, or equivalent) to enable broad adoption of recovery pipelines across the organization Proven ability to engineer and automate end-to-end restoration workflows Preferred: Hands-on experience leading technical recovery efforts from an actual cyber attack or destructive incident Experience with chaos engineering tooling to stress-test recovery assumptions Familiarity with NIST SP 800-34 (Contingency Planning) or similar frameworks AWS Security Specialty certification or equivalent demonstrated expertise ## Description We're looking for aStaff Cyber Resilience Engineer to lead our defense against the attacks that matter most: ransomware, destructive wipes, and data loss at scale. This is a hands-on technical leadership role. You will own the design and engineering of our Isolated Recovery Environment, set the standard for Infrastructure as Code across the organization, and ensure that if our AWS environment is ever compromised, we can restore operations with certainty and speed. You will work with a high-caliber engineering team, have direct influence on our security architecture, and lead recovery exercises that test the organization end-to-end. How You'll Contribute: Own Our Recovery Architecture Design and build our Isolated Recovery Environment - a hardened AWS account with immutable vaults that break the attacker's kill chain before it reaches our data Threat m odel our environment with a deep understanding of cloud-native attack patterns: IAM privilege escalation, backup deletion, ransomware persistence, and lateral movement across accounts Validate and continuously improve backup configurations to ensure recoverability, not just existence Standardize and Automate Infrastructure Lead our transition to 100% Infrastructure as Code. Every asset (VPCs, IAM roles, security groups) must be defined in Terraform so we can redeploy the entire stack into a clean account via automated pipeline Build automated recovery workflows that can tear down a compromised environment and bootstrap a fresh, hardened one from verified code and clean data Write and maintain executable recovery playbooks that detail the exact API calls and CLI commands needed to restore the application - tested, versioned, and runnable, not static documents Validate, Test, and Lead Exercises Develop automated scripts (Python or Go) to smoke test recovered data and validate integrity post-restoration Lead regular hands-on recovery drills that simulate total loss of a critical environment and full recovery into a secondary clean account.
